301 Redirects

You can find this section under Server Management > 301 Redirects in the IRP Admin left navigation menu.

You use this section to redirect your customers from one of the pages on your website to another page. When the customer clicks the original link or types the URL directly into their browser, they are redirected to a different page. You might want to use this technique if you no longer use one of your pages or if you want to prevent customers from going to an incorrect URL, and so forth. Using a 301 Redirect also means that the new URL of a page will show up in search engine results.

The main 301 Redirects page (301Redirects.aspx) has two sections:

Add New 301 Redirect

The Add New 301 Redirect section includes the following details:

  • Old URL: This is the URL that you want to redirect from.
  • New URL: This is the URL that you want to redirect to.

You can add placeholders to the 'New URL' value of a 301 Redirect, allowing Model, Brand, Category, News, BrandCategory, Kit, Product Super Group, Product Group, Review, Information, Help, Custom Content Page, Promotion, Stock, Navigation and Home Page URLs to automatically be rewritten. The placeholders use the format $$ ValueName | ID | languageISO | countryISO $$, where languageISO and countryISO are optional and the Model text can be substituted for Brand or Category. You can also use the placeholders when directly editing existing 301 Redirects in the grid on this page.

When adding a new 301 Redirect there is also an option to overwrite an existing Redirect that has the same 'Old URL' value. You can do this by checking the 'Overwrite Existing' checkbox.

Current Redirects

The Current Redirects section contains the Search bar which you can use to search for any existing 301 Redirect URLs. If you expand Other Options, you can use the drop-down menu to search for either an Old URL or a New URL or Both.

Note: If you have set up redirects, remember to enable the feature by clicking the Enable 301 Redirects button at the top of the screen!

Note also that you can upload 301 Redirect data in bulk by clicking the Bulk Import 301 Redirects at the top of the screen. This will take you to the DataImportIRP301Redirects.aspx page. For more details see Import 301 Redirects.

To delete 301 Redirects, simply check the boxes in the rows to be deleted and then click either the 'Delete Selected Redirects' button or the 'Delete All Redirects' button. In both cases, you will see a confirmation message when you click the buttons and the IRP will rebuild in-memory structures so that the deleted redirects are no longer available.

For more details, refer to the How To Add a New 301 Redirect article in this section.
